SMITE Players Outraged Over New Fart Quips: What’s Going On?

Smite, a game known for its mix of high points and low points among its player base, has consistently drawn in players with its immersive gameplay and distinctive narrative. However, a recent dispute has caused ripples throughout the community, as players are up in arms over the integration of flatulence jokes within the game. This outburst was sparked by a post from user gh0stp3wp3w, who expressed concern about the logic behind incorporating such childish humor, given that past design choices aimed to remove unnecessary distractions and “murky waters.” As more players join in to share their thoughts, it’s evident that not everyone finds these jokes amusing – they might be the final straw for some players. Why Fart Jokes?

In gh0stp3wp3w’s original post, there seems to be a surprising disconnect between the recent choices made in game development and the addition of fart sounds. The user appears taken aback by this decision, expressing his surprise with the question “Did they really prioritize community desires over adding fart jokes?” This seems rather unexpected for a game centered around the legends of gods, as it’s typically associated with more sophisticated themes. It feels like the developers have shifted their focus from their intricate storylines and gameplay mechanics to something more suited for younger audiences—a joke that might be amusing in certain situations, but perhaps not what Smite players were hoping for.

The Community’s Response

players aren’t just annoyed; they feel let down by a game that has built its identity on serious gameplay. One comment encapsulated the frustration perfectly: “I can’t think of anything I wanted added less to this game than a goddamn fart emote.” It appears the community prefers sophisticated humor that adds depth to mythology rather than immature antics that could potentially harm the game’s reputation.
